Yandiswa Madinda’s Soup Kitchen
A woman in Makhanda Grahamstown decided to start a soup kitchen with the help of Makana Revive when she saw how covid-19 affected her community. Yandiswa Madinda dedicates Tuesdays and Thursdays to providing a meal to her community. As long lines of hungry people line up and the food sometimes runs out she always makes a plan and is hoping she gets more donations… Production by Khaka Ngcofe School of Journalism and Media Studies, Rhodes University
